NPR/NABET Bargaining Bulletin #7
Thursday, January 14, 2010


To:  NABET Members at NPR
From:  Carrie Biggs-Adams, Bill Bremmer, Melissa Marquis, Stu Rushfield, Mark Bejarano
 
The NABET-NPR Bargaining Committee spent Wednesday January 13th meeting in caucus preparing proposals and counterproposals.  On Thursday January 14th we met with the Company’s bargaining team.

While the list of open areas and items are reduced now to a shorter list, the issues – Jurisdiction, Buyouts, Benefits amongst them – are of major import.  Given the attitude of Jerry Kauff (who did have a bad cold) not much progress was made today.

Your BRT pod leaders will contact you early next week to look at our proposal on the vacation selection process. We need your vote on which of the concepts you think we should propose to the Company the next time we meet.  Please make your voice heard by Friday January 22nd.

As a mobilization we have decided to make every Thursday be: Wear Red Day.  Please remember to wear red to show our solidarity – and remind your colleagues to join us too.

During the day today, a meeting was held for the Newscast unit – advising them that they will be moving to the 3rd floor in mid-February.  This is part of the NPR plan to have Newscast operate by Self-Op by April (or that might slide).  At the end of the bargaining session, we held a meeting with Shawn Fox, David Sweeney, Beverly Davis and legal intern Amanda Dupree to discuss these changes.  We were assured that there is no plan, at the moment, to originate newscasts from NPR West within the next 5 years.  The staffing impacts of the changes on our members are something that they are still assessing.  Shawn Fox has said that he will answer questions via email – and send his responses to all of us so we can see his answers.

Our next bargaining sessions are scheduled for week after next – January 27th and 28th.

DCRTV Reports: Cutbacks Cause Conflict Between NPR, Member Stations - 4/8/09 - Cutbacks and budget worries at National Public Radio are exacerbating tension between the DC organization and some of the member stations. Some member stations fear NPR budget cuts might hurt the quality of marquee public radio shows "Morning Edition" and "All Things Considered," making it harder for local stations to raise funds during those shows, which typically bring in the lion's share of listener donations and corporate underwriting. In addition, the cost-cutting has reignited long-simmering fears that NPR will grab the bulk of online listeners, at the expense of individual station websites. The Wall Street Journal has more...
